What it costs to own in DEERSONG 2
On a median-priced DEERSONG 2 home ($260,000), property taxes at Seminole County’s typical millage of 15.1809 run roughly $3,188 a year with the homestead exemption applied — before any CDD or special-district charges, which vary by community.
The average Citizens Property Insurance premium in Seminole County is about $1,572 a year (April 2026 filings); private-market quotes differ, and a good agent will tell you which carriers are actually writing here.

Rents and the investor math
Typical asking rent across Seminole County sits near $1,910 a month (Zillow’s rent index). Rents are moving about 1.1% year over year. County-level yield math pencils to roughly a 5.66% cap rate on typical numbers, before expenses. Home prices run about 4.88x the county’s median household income, the affordability backdrop every buyer here negotiates inside. If you are weighing an investment purchase in DEERSONG 2, ask your agent for community-level rent comps rather than county averages — the spread between communities is wide.
Who is moving to Seminole County, and what they earn
The county lost a net 99 people in the latest IRS county-migration year. Households moving IN average $62,559 in income versus $65,990 for those moving out — movers arriving here earn less than those leaving, which shapes what sellers can ask and what buyers compete against. The biggest out-of-state feeder markets are NY, NJ, TX. Median household income in Seminole County has grown about 30% since 2018 ($83,030 now). Population is up about 4% over the same stretch. An agent who knows these flows can tell you which way demand in DEERSONG 2 is actually pointing, not just where prices have been.
Sources: IRS SOI county-to-county migration; U.S. Census income and population estimates. County-level data for context; community demand varies within the county.

Ardent Companies is redeveloping the Seminole Towne Center in Sanford in a project valued around 700 million dollars, described as the largest commercial redevelopment in Seminole County history. Plans include the largest Costco in Central Florida at over 156,000 square feet, about 300 apartments, and new retail. Demolition was scheduled for July 2026 with the Costco expected to open in early 2027.
Why it matters Converts a long dormant mall site into a mixed use center anchored by a large format Costco, new retail, and about 300 apartments, reshaping a major Seminole County commercial node. The project is about 29 miles north of Deersong 2, elsewhere in Seminole County.

If you’re selling in DEERSONG 2
Selling into a slower DEERSONG 2 market means prep and pricing are the whole game. Interview agents on their marketing reach beyond the MLS, their plan for the first 14 days, and what they would do at day 45 if showings stall. The wrong list price costs more than any commission difference.
Questions to ask before you hire a DEERSONG 2 agent
- How many homes have you sold in or near DEERSONG 2 in the last year?
- How will you price my home (or help me bid), and what comps are you using?
- What’s your marketing plan, and where will my home actually show up?
- How do you handle negotiations, inspections, and appraisal gaps?
- How and how often will you communicate with me?
- Can you share recent client references?
